AT91SAM7S256

2013.05.08_DBGU_문자보내기!

성엽이 2013. 5. 8. 17:37

▶ DBGU_컴터로 문자보내기!





 Data Reg 에서 8bit 만큼을 Shift Reg에 보내기전에 Shift Reg 에 있는 Data를 1bit씩 모두 출력 시켜주고 난 후에 

 Data Reg > Shift Reg 로 데이터를 보내줘야하기에 그 만큼에 딜레이를 주기 위해서 대기상태로 있다가 

 받을 준비가 되면 DBGU_SR 값이 1 이 되도록 하는 TXRDY 을 활성화 시켜준다


그리고 데이터를 받아올 DBGU_THR 에 인자값 ucSData 를 넣어준다. 




결과적으로 Send_Char() 를 이용해서 하이퍼터미널에 값을 보내서 'text' 글자를 출력해주었다. 

==============================

AT91SAM7S의 USART.pdf

UART 참고 자료!

==============================